摘要
The application of ion chromatography, with eluent suppression and conductometric detection, to the determination of nitrate and phosphate concentrations in sea water was investigated. The aim was to evaluate the concentration of both species simultaneously and without the need to pretreat the sample, thus avoiding the disadvantages inherent in the usual analytical methods (molecular spectroscopy of suitable derivatives). The determination of nitrate was also accomplished using UV detection at 210 nm by means of a diode-array detector connected in series with the conductivity detector. In this way, by comparing the absorption spectra of nitrate in the standard solution and in the samples and by checking the purity index of the related peaks, the effectiveness of the chromatographic separation and the lack of interferences in the analysis were monitored. About 40 samples of sea water, taken over several months in four different locations, were analysed after filtration and dilution. In all the samples nitrate was detectable and the separation between the peaks of nitrate and bromide was complete, even when the bromide concentration was as high as 70 ppm. Only some of the samples, owing also to the nearly always necessity for dilution, showed a concentration of phosphate higher than the limit of detection.
